PackageDescriptionsupport files for all exim MTA (v4) packages Provides the support files needed by all daemon packages. You need an additional package containing the main executable to make Exim work. The available packages are: . exim4-daemon-light exim4-daemon-heavy exim4-daemon-custom (if built locally) . Exim (v4) is a fully featured MTA (Mail Transport Agent). It is a drop-in replacement for sendmail/mailq/rsmtp and comes with very extensive upstream documentation in /usr/share/doc/exim4-base/spec.txt.gz. Information about the way Debian has built the binary packages is obtainable in /usr/share/doc/exim4-base/README.Debian.gz, and there is a Debian-centered mailing list, pkg-exim4-users@lists.alioth.debian.org.
